CardIO视图框架

时间:2017-07-03 09:06:39

标签: ios iphone swift xcode8 cardio

我正在使用Swift 3.0中的iOS应用程序,我使用Card.IO for iOS集成了卡片扫描程序。 我成功地能够扫描卡,但问题是摄像机视图的宽度和高度不按要求拍摄帧。 它只需要宽度和高度比例为3:4。

我想,相机应该占据屏幕高度和全屏宽度的一半,但是不是。当我将框架作为

传递时
cardView = CardIOView(frame: CGRect(x: 0, y: 100, width: screen.width, height: screen.height / 2))

它不占全屏宽度。

这是SDK方面的一个错误,我已经尝试了一切但没有成功。 如果有人可以提供帮助。

提前致谢!

1 个答案:

答案 0 :(得分:0)

我的建议是:您错误地确定了屏幕尺寸:Swift: Determine iOS Screen size

let screenSize = UIScreen.main.bounds
let screenWidth = screenSize.width
let screenHeight = screenSize.height